Vote in this year’s UBC Staff Pension Plan (SPP) Board Election and By-Election
An election and by-election are now underway for members to join the UBC Staff Pension Plan (SPP) Board. All Plan members are encouraged to vote. The election is for TWO members to serve a four-year term from January 1, 2023 to December 31, 2026.

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) are temporarily lifting the limit to off-campus work hours for eligible non-UBC students
International Students from Designated Learning Institutions (DLI’s) were previously restricted to working a maximum of 20 hours per week off-campus when their program is in session and they hold a valid Study Permit.
